defining constraint in local coordinate system

I have a component that I want to constraint in all degrees of freedom except a direction which is in (for instance z direction of new coordinate system I have defined) 

Would you please give me guidance how I can constrain the model? ( I am working in Optistruct)

    Hi,

     

    Create SPC with only 5Dofs (Z released of the local coordinate) and assign this SPC(s) to the local coordinate system.

    My question is how can I assign the component to the new coordinate system I have defined??

    You need to set the displacement coordinate system of the nodes in question to the local system.  Nodal based loads and constraints are applied using the local system, if one is defined for the node.  To do this, select 'Mesh ==> Assign ==> Node Analysis System' from the HyperMesh menu.  A panel should appear at the bottom of the screen.  On the left side select 'Assign', in the middle select the nodes and the local system, and then click 'set displacement' on the right side.
